Product Q&A

Q:How does PCE 1036L control the heat of hydration?
A:
Its specialized polymer structure moderates the rate of cement hydration, slowing the internal heating rate, flattening the temperature peak, and delaying the time to reach that peak. This allows heat to dissipate more effectively, reducing the core-to-surface temperature differential that causes cracking.
Q:Is this product just a retarder?
A:
No, it is a comprehensive solution. While it provides necessary retardation for thermal control, it is first and foremost a high-range water reducer. It delivers the low w/c ratio needed for high strength and low permeability, which are also critical for mass concrete durability, while simultaneously managing heat generation.
Q:We are using GGBS/PFA to reduce heat. Is PCE 1036L still beneficial?
A:
Yes, it is highly synergistic. PCE 1036L is specifically designed to work exceptionally well with supplementary cementitious materials (SCMs) like GGBS and PFA. It enhances their effectiveness, allowing you to achieve even lower heat profiles and more sustainable mix designs without sacrificing workability or early-age performance.
Q:How do we determine the right dosage for our specific mass concrete pour?
A:
Laboratory testing is essential. We recommend: Trial Batches to test workability, slump retention, and set time. Adiabatic Calorimetry to measure the heat evolution of your specific mix with PCE 1036L under adiabatic conditions, accurately predicting temperature rise in the field. Thermal Modeling to use the calorimetry data to model temperature gradients in your actual structure.
Q:What is the recommended dosage for PCE 1036L?
A:
The typical dosage is 0.3% - 2.5% by cementitious weight (Liquid) or 0.32 - 2.67 kg/100kg of cement. For optimal results, add PCE 1036L to the concrete mix after approximately 80% of the mixing water has been added. Avoid adding the admixture directly to dry cement or aggregates.
